The Economic Downturn: What's the Damage?

In the wake of Brexit, the UK has witnessed a notable decline in economic performance. Estimates suggest that the economy is now between 6% and 8% smaller than it would have been if the country had remained in the EU. This downturn raises critical questions about the long-term viability of the UK’s economic strategies and its position in the global market.

Political Landscape: Leadership Changes and Future Directions

The political scene in the UK has also undergone significant shifts since the 2016 referendum. Seven different prime ministers have led the country during this turbulent period, each with their approach to navigating the post-Brexit landscape.
